发明名称 Support for international search terms—translate as you crawl
摘要 A search engine server delivers search results to a web browser of a client device communicatively coupled to the search engine server via the Internet. The system identifies new web pages in a source language during crawling, translates them into a plurality of destination languages, creates reverse indexes in respective languages, and stores both reverse indexes and cache web pages in a database. Upon the entry of search strings by a user using a web browser, the search engine server responds by delivering links of web pages in the user-desired language (the language of the search string or a language chosen by the user) as well as web pages translated from a plurality of destination languages, ranked based upon popularity or other means. The search engine server contains a plurality of translators that translate new web pages, links that are obtained during crawling, in to a plurality of destination languages.
申请公布号 US9058321(B2) 申请公布日期 2015.06.16
申请号 US201213589314 申请日期 2012.08.20
申请人 Enpluz, LLC 发明人 Bennett James D.
分类号 G06F17/30;G06F17/28 主分类号 G06F17/30
代理机构 Garlick & Markison 代理人 Garlick & Markison ;Garlick Bruce E.
主权项 1. A search engine system that delivers search results via an Internet, the search engine system comprising: at least one processor configured to implement: a web crawler module, the web crawler module configured to: crawl the Internet to gather a first web page having first text content in a first language;identify the first language during crawling operations, at least in part, by processing a domain name; a language processing service module, the language processing service module configured to, during the crawling operations, translate the first text content into both a second language in a form of second text content and a third language in a form of third text content using both a thesaurus database and a conjugate terms database; at least one database structure, the database structure, during the crawling operations, storing indexed representations of each of the first text content, the second text content, and the third text content; and a search processing service configured, in response to receiving search input in the second language, to identify within the at least one database structure at least a portion of the indexed representation of the second text content.
地址 Austin TX US
您可能感兴趣的专利